Start with your residence, not the sales pitch

The finest way to compare solar panel providers is to recognize your own home initially. If you avoid that step, every proposal ends up being tougher to judge.

Look at the last twelve months of electrical expenses, not just one high summer bill. Your yearly usage informs an extra exact story than a seasonal spike. If you prepare to buy an electric lorry, replace a gas device with an electrical heat pump, or include air conditioning, reference that early. Those modifications can materially affect system sizing.

Roof problem is just as important. If your roof shingles are near completion of their helpful life, installing panels prior to a reroof frequently creates unnecessary cost later on. Eliminating and re-installing panels is feasible, but it adds labor, sychronisation, and threat. Credible solar companies will tell you when it makes sense to attend to the roof initially, even if that hold-ups the sale.

Electrical panel ability is an additional usual problem. Some homes require a panel upgrade or relevant electric work before solar can be mounted safely and to code. A supplier needs to flag that throughout the site analysis, not after you have already signed.

When a salesperson leaps right to month-to-month payment talk without hanging out on your roofing, your usage pattern, and your future plans, that is an indication. Solar must be engineered around the home, not around a financing script.

The genuine distinction in between affordable and good

Homeowners often start by contrasting price per watt or total agreement price. Those numbers matter, yet they can be misdirecting without context.

A more affordable bid might make use of lower-tier devices, a less knowledgeable setup crew, lighter solution support, or a hostile production quote made to make the cost savings appear stronger. A higher quote might include far better warranty handling, a lot more conventional presumptions, much better inverter positioning, stronger craftsmanship requirements, or a battery-ready style. Price alone does not inform you which proposition is better.

I have actually assessed quotes where one business looked extra costly up until the information were unpacked. In one situation, the lower-priced deal assumed minimal color losses, omitted a needed electric upgrade, and forecasted utility rate rises that felt positive. The more expensive company was not inflating the task. It was valuing the actual work and projecting manufacturing much more meticulously. With time, that proposition was even more credible.

That is why the right concern is not, "That is most affordable?" It is, "What am I obtaining, just how practical are the presumptions, and who will stand behind the system if something goes wrong in year 7?"

How to examine devices without getting shed in spec sheets

Panels, inverters, racking, and batteries all matter, yet house owners can get hidden in technical lingo. You do not require to end up being a solar engineer to make a solid decision.

Start with the panels. Effectiveness matters most when roof covering room is limited. If you have a lot of functional roofing system location, somewhat lower efficiency panels can still be flawlessly reasonable if the general value is great. The larger questions are panel online reputation, guarantee support, and how the carrier discusses destruction gradually. Every panel loses some result slowly. A major company will talk about anticipated efficiency over the life of the system without claiming production stays level forever.

Inverters are equally crucial since they influence system performance, tracking, and serviceability. For homes with partial shading or numerous roofing system airplanes, module-level power electronics can make sense since they help panels operate even more independently. On a simple, shade-free roofing, other inverter approaches might additionally work well. The ideal selection depends upon design and site conditions, not simply brand name preference.

Battery storage space should have a more functional discussion than it commonly gets. Some house owners desire backup power throughout blackouts. Others primarily intend to move usage or prepare for future utility modifications. Those are various goals. A battery that can maintain a few essential circuits running is not the like a system made to power most of your house for extensive periods. Great solar power companies near me searches need to lead you to installers who ask what you in fact wish to maintain running, for how long, and under what conditions. Otherwise, battery conversations develop into pricey guesswork.

The proposition is where truth starts to show

Most solar sales discussions sound good in the very first thirty minutes. The actual test is the composed proposal.

A strong proposition should reveal system size in kilowatts, approximated yearly production in kilowatt-hours, major tools brand names and version lines, financing assumptions if relevant, and the anticipated setup extent. It must likewise acknowledge uncertainties. Weather varies. Shield can change in time. Energy policies develop. Excellent firms do not present quotes as assured financial savings carved in stone.

Pay close attention to manufacturing presumptions. If one provider jobs much greater output than every various other prospective buyer utilizing the exact same roof covering, ask why. There might be a genuine factor, but typically the solution is an extra aggressive model. Small differences in presumptions can make a proposition appearance substantially much better, particularly when savings are extended over twenty or twenty-five years.

The offset portion likewise deserves a more detailed look. Some property owners are informed they should target one hundred percent balanced out whatever. That is not always wise. In some situations, a somewhat smaller sized system is much more cost-effective, specifically if roofing system space is incomplete or future use is uncertain. In other cases, a bigger system makes sense due to the fact that electrification plans are already clear. There is no global magic number. The very best solar panel providers will certainly discuss the compromise instead of dealing with sizing like a one-size-fits-all formula.

Financing can make an excellent system appearance poor, or a negative system look easy

A great deal of confusion in property solar originates from financing. Month-to-month repayments are simple to contrast, which is specifically why sales teams focus on them. But reduced regular monthly repayments can hide a lot.

Some solar fundings bring dealer charges that materially raise the project expense. Home owners might approve that structure because the regular monthly number looks workable, without recognizing how much added they are paying with time. Other financings use greater rate of interest however reduced upfront charges. Whether that is far better relies on how long you intend to keep the loan and what versatility issues to you.

Cash purchases normally give the clearest economics, however not every house owner wants to use funding in this way. Fundings can still make good sense. Leases and power purchase agreements can likewise fit some households, particularly when the top priority is marginal ahead of time cost and foreseeable monthly budgeting. However they present agreement complexity, transfer concerns when selling the home, and a various ownership framework for tax incentives and long-lasting value.

This is among the locations where seasoned solar companies usually divide themselves. Instead of merely asking, "What regular monthly repayment are you comfy with?" they walk through total mounted expense, financing framework, tax credit scores timing, and the practical impact of marketing or re-financing the home later.

If the math feels tough to comply with, slow the conversation down. A solid supplier will not penalize careful reading.

Red flags that are simple to miss

The apparent warnings are still warnings: stress to sign right away, obscure pricing, rejection to leave papers behind, and guarantees that audio also best. But several of the subtler indication are more common.

One is too much certainty. No severe installer can assure exact future utility savings since energy rates, weather condition, family usage, and policy structures transform. One more is hesitation to talk about roofing age or electric restraints. Those subjects are not interesting, yet they are part of a responsible solar assessment.

Another red flag is a proposition that depends upon a tax debt you might not be able to make use of as presented. Tax obligation rewards can be beneficial, however the advantage relies on private tax scenarios. Credible solar companies will urge homeowners to confirm tax obligation effects with a qualified professional as opposed to offering the credit history as uncomplicated cash.

Finally, take care when every solution return to urgency. Great possibilities do not go away because you took 2 additional days to check out the contract.
